Beer-Marinated Flank Steak

Ingredients

  • 1 large onion, chopped
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 4 garlic cloves, finely minced
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• Freshly ground pepper to taste
  • 1 (12-ounce) bottle beer
  • 1 (1 1/2-pound) flank steak

Directions

1. Combine all ingredients except steak in a large self-closing plastic bag, mixing well. Add steak to marinade, seal and refrigerate for 12 hours or overnight.

2. Remove steak from marinade. Broil 5-inches from heat for 4 to 5 minutes on each side, or until desired degree of doneness.

3. To serve, thinly slice steak diagonally across the grain.

Makes 4 to 6 servings.
